Runbook: Pickwise optimizer — release freeze check. Before promoting a new optimizer model, confirm the shadow run has processed at least 48 hours of live pick-list traffic from the Marleyford site with route-length regressions under 3%. If the regression threshold is exceeded, hold the release and notify the fulfillment lead; do not partially roll out, as mixed model versions confuse floor staff. The shadow-run dashboard and comparison metrics are available at the page below.

runbook for tagug-hafog: https://jira.lumiclabs.internal/projects/pages/pages/9773c0d8

## Artifact Signing — Inventory Reconciliation Job

The nightly reconciliation job for Stockline now signs its output manifests before upload. Unsigned manifests are rejected by the Ledgerbox ingest as of build 412. Two mismatches last week traced to a stale key on the runner pool; rotated Tuesday. Action for sync: confirm all runners pull the current key at job start. The active signing key for the reconciliation pipeline is as follows.

signing key of yafop-taguf = bky3_Kre

## Artifact Signing — SDK Parity Notes (Weekly Sync)

Kestrel SDK for Android reached parity with the Swift client this sprint: offline queueing, batched telemetry, and retry semantics now match. Both SDKs ship as signed artifacts from the same pipeline. Remaining gap: background sync throttling, targeted next sprint. Verify both release bundles before tagging. Both artifacts validate against the shared signing key below.

signing key of kawig-fafog = bky19_6Fypv1qws7J8qJtaYjX